Why These Are the Top Mazda Repair Auto Repair Shops in Leonore

** The Mazda repair market for residents of Leonore, IL is entirely served by shops in neighboring, larger towns like Streator and Ottawa. The market is characterized by a few high-quality, independent service centers that have filled the niche left by the absence of a dedicated Mazda dealership in the immediate area. Competition is healthy but not saturated, leading to competitive pricing while maintaining a high standard of quality. The average quality of Mazda-specific service is quite good, as these established shops have had to prove their expertise to retain a loyal customer base over many years. Pricing is typically 20-30% lower than what would be charged at a dealership in a metropolitan area like Chicago, with a general labor rate in the $110-$130/hour range. For highly specialized services, particularly those related to the Mazda Connect system or i-ACTIV AWD, the shops with the most advanced diagnostic capabilities (like Streator Auto & Truck Service) can command a premium due to their unique local expertise. Rotary engine service is a notable gap in the local market; owners of RX-series vehicles would likely need to travel to a major metropolitan specialist.

What are the most common Mazda repair issues you see in Leonore, IL, and are they affected by our local climate?

In Leonore, we frequently address Mazda issues like faulty ignition coils (common in SkyActiv engines), brake corrosion from winter road salt, and suspension wear from our rural and sometimes uneven roads. The Illinois Valley's seasonal extremes can accelerate battery failure and cause rubber seals and belts to degrade faster.

What local driving conditions in the Leonore area should Mazda owners consider for maintenance schedules?

Given our harsh winters with salted roads and the prevalence of gravel/dusty rural roads in LaSalle County, Mazda owners should adhere to severe service schedules. This means more frequent undercarriage washes to fight rust, and potentially shorter intervals for brake fluid flushes, air filter replacements, and suspension inspections.
